It is drawn from parcels in three of the appellation's cooler climats, sites like Fontenotte and En Vermarin tucked at the back of small valleys, and En Choilles, which faces northwest. Those exposures see less direct heat, so the grapes ripen slowly and hold their acidity, giving the wine its fresh, tightly wound character. The soils are the pale clay and limestone typical of the Côte de Beaune, lean and well-drained. Whole-cluster pressed, fermented on native yeasts, and aged in French oak barrels with only a small proportion new, on the fine lees for close to a year. Expect nashi pear, lemon oil, green apple, white flowers, and a little fresh-baked bread from the lees, with a medium body, a crisp core of fruit, and fine, incisive tension through the finish. Clean and pure rather than showy. Today it is run by two of Marc's children, Damien in the cellar and Caroline on the business side, still with their father close at hand, while two other Colin sons, Pierre-Yves Colin-Morey and Joseph, left to found their own well-known labels.
